Hello, I discover the nice RtkGPS app following the doc of Centipede to use a Drotek DP0601/D910 assembly, but I encounter 2 problems with the app. In a first sight the app work very well : the connection to antenna and the Centipede network works properly and give centimeter accuracy after a little time of initialization.
But the mock location don't seems to work on my Galaxy A51 under Android 11. Until the server is started, when I try to use other apps using location (like OSMAnd or Google Maps), the internal GPS starts and these apps give a location with a classic GPS accuracy (4-20 meters). RtkGPS+ seems continue to run in background and don't forgot the location if I return on. I check config, mock location app in developper setup menu is set on RtkGPS, the location is turned on GPS only and the option is checked in the app.
In a second time, when I searched if the issue was ever described, I discovered in the Pull Requests that a fix-state notification has been added in a previous version. But on my phone I never seen message about fix, despite notifications for the app are allowed.
To compare, I ran tests on other Android and it's the same behaviour under Android 10 (tested on a Galaxy Tab and a Xiaomi Redmi Note 9). And with other GPS apps providing mock location on Android 11, when they run it was displayed an Android System notification about the activation of the functionnality and the providing app.
But no issues under Android 6.0 (Wiko U-Feel Lite), fix-state notification is well displayed and mock location works (but without message) : other apps like OSMAnd give an accurate location.
I precise that I have tested the original and the custom RtkGPS version from @jancelin repos, but have the same issues.
